The PC Gaming Catalyst: Yakuza’s Global Breakthrough
The Yakuza series was initially envisioned as a “game for Japanese people,” with its intricate narratives deeply rooted in Tokyo’s criminal underworld. However, the landscape dramatically shifted with the strategic decision to properly localize the language and introduce the series to PC enthusiasts. The enthusiastic embrace from the PC community, particularly following the highly accessible PC release of Yakuza 0 in 2018, served as a perfect entry point for newcomers. Ahead of the Curve: Announcing Yakuza Kiwami 3
Building on this momentum, Yokoyama enthusiastically announced the studio’s next highly anticipated entry: Yakuza Kiwami 3. This upcoming title promises to further enhance the Yakuza experience with significantly enhanced graphics, a thrilling new gaiden game titled ‘Dark Ties,’ and innovative gameplay elements. Players can expect fresh weapons and dynamic movesets, all inspired by the rich history of the Okinawan kingdom of Ryukyu. For those new to the series, Yokoyama extends a warm invitation: “Even if you’re new to the series, the story of Yakuza Kiwami 3 is very approachable and easy to get into.
